About Covenant

Louisville-based Covenant Construction is a family-owned and operated company founded on Christian principles. Covenant is committed to building lasting relationships with each customer by providing the greatest level of construction professionalism, while maintaining ownership and integrity of each project, and treating every individual  with respect, care, and value.

Fully licensed and insured, Covenant Construction is a full-service building contractor that is guided by an established and proven process, ensuring the greatest outcome for your home or project.
